The
July
2007 Haverhill Mayor's Energy Task Force Report contains:
- Research on Haverhill energy use,
the future of various energy sources, and available energy programs
- 10 recommendations to help
Haverhill move toward a greener energy future
- Materials to help execute the
recommendations
